"I think being weird is really actually a compliment. I think it's an honor"
- Kesha
About this Quote
Kesha's quote suggests that being strange is something to be happy with. She thinks that it is an honor to be considered odd, and that it should be viewed as a compliment. This is most likely due to the fact that being odd typically means that somebody is special and stands apart from the crowd. It can also mean that somebody is innovative and has a different point of view on life. By welcoming their weirdness, they can be positive in their individuality and be proud of who they are. Kesha's quote motivates individuals to be pleased with their weirdness and to not repent of it. It is a suggestion that being weird is something to be celebrated and welcomed.
